It ought to be talked about that MD5 isn't best which is, actually, recognized to be susceptible to hash collisions. Hash collisions arise when diverse items of data generate the same hash worth, undermining the principle that each exceptional bit of info should deliver a uniquely identifiable hash end result.
In spite of these shortcomings, MD5 continues to get utilized in several programs specified its effectiveness and relieve of implementation. When analyzing the hash values computed from the pair of unique inputs, even a minor alteration in the initial data will produce a considerably distinct hash price.
Given that We have got a take care of on how the MD5 algorithm works, let's go over where by it fits into the earth of cryptography. It is a bit similar to a Swiss Army knife, using a large number of utilizes in different scenarios. So, where do we regularly spot MD5 executing its matter?
Understanding MD5 presents precious insights into The fundamental building blocks of knowledge integrity in digital systems. It epitomizes the harmony that each one cybersecurity steps try to attain—elleffectiveness, useful resource management, and well timed adequacy.
Deficiency of Salting: MD5 lacks the idea of salting (introducing random info to the enter ahead of hashing), which is essential for improving password storage safety and various programs. MD5 hashes are more prone to rainbow desk attacks without having salting.
The fundamental idea at the rear of MD5 should be to have a information or info file of any duration and compute a digest, or a novel fixed-sized output that represents the written content of the original file.
At first made by Ronald Rivest in 1991, the MD5 Algorithm has located several applications in the world of knowledge safety. From password storage to data integrity checks—MD5 could be the silent ninja Performing behind the scenes to keep your digital everyday living secure.
This hash is built to act as a electronic fingerprint for the enter information, rendering it helpful for verifying details integrity.
Despite the recognised safety vulnerabilities and issues, MD5 remains to be utilized now Though safer alternate options now exist. Security difficulties with MD5
MD5 should not be employed for stability functions or when collision resistance is vital. With demonstrated security vulnerabilities and the ease at which collisions is often established applying MD5, other more secure hash values are suggested.
Question issues, get customized comments and master in interactive periods with the business's brightest creators.
Podio consolidates all job data—content, conversations and procedures—into one Resource to simplify task administration and collaboration.
A collision is when two distinct inputs result in the same hash. Collision resistance is unbelievably critical to get a cryptographic hash function to stay secure. A collision-resistant hash functionality is made in such a way that it's unfeasible to the hash of one enter to become similar to the hash sun win of a different input.
RC5 is usually a symmetric critical block encryption algorithm created by Ron Rivest in 1994. It's noteworthy for being simple, speedy (on account of working with only primitive Laptop operations like XOR, change, and so forth.